Checking in Checking in
Checking in

Lt. Col. (Dr.) Colleen Kelley talks with a mother during the colonel's deployment to Guatemala. Colonel Kelley is the chief of flight medicine with the 439th Aerospace Medicine Squadron. A reservist from Vermont, she spent two weeks in Guatemala in 2005, treating patients in remote clinics with the 710th Medical Squadron from Omaha, Neb. Two years later, she was part of a combined medical missionary mission to Bizerte, Tunisia, at Kharouba Air Base, where she trained with the Tunisian military, teaching aeromedical transport concepts. (Courtesy photo)

AFRC commander visits unitAFRC commander visits unit
AFRC commander visits unit

Lt. Gen. Charles E. Stenner Jr., (right) jokes with Lt. Col. David Condit, 731st Airlift Squadron navigator, after a modular airborne firefighting system orientation flight Nov. 12, 2008, at Peterson Air Force Base, Colo. General Stenner, commander of Air Force Reserve Command, visited the base to gain a better understanding of the command's 302nd Airlift Wing and its sister unit, the 310th Space Wing, based at Schriever AFB, Colo. Colonel Condit is the program manager for the 302nd AW's MAFFS program. C-130 aircraft equipped with MAFFSs are used to fight wild land fires when called upon by state officials in the United States after all other firefighting methods have been exhausted. (U.S. Air Force photo/Ann Skarban)

STS-124 missionSTS-124 mission
STS-124 mission

CAPE CANAVERAL, Fla. -- At NASA's Kennedy Space Center, Space shuttle Discovery hurtles toward space May 31, 2008, atop twin columns of fire on its STS-124 mission to the International Space Station. Launch was on time at 5:02 p.m. EDT. At left is the fixed service structure with the 80-foot lightning mast on top. Discovery is making its 35th flight. The STS-124 mission is the 26th in the assembly of the space station. It is the second of three flights launching components to complete the Japan Aerospace Exploration Agency's Kibo laboratory. The shuttle crew will install Kibo's large Japanese Pressurized Module and its remote manipulator system, or RMS. The 14-day flight includes three spacewalks. (NASA courtesy photo)
